Excerpt from The German System of Industrial Schooling
American trade schools, of course, furnish Opportunity for those who are able and willing to give their entire time to the increase Of their industrial efficiency. But in the absence Of continuation schools, there remain unhelped the larger number of too early conscripts in the industrial army, who under the pressure Of necessity are obliged to contribute by the work Of their hands to the support Of their families It has been said Of the people of a certain other country that at fourteen they are remarkably precocious boys but that at forty their mental equipment and attitude remain substantially those of a boy Of fourteen. In some sense this is true Of those who are too early forced into wage earning, and who are compelled by the struggle for existence to enter upon a career Of continuous work, before they are either matured or equipped sufficiently to approximate their maxi mum attainment.
